Press ESC to close

Topics on SEO & BacklinksTopics on SEO & Backlinks

Unleash Your Inner Tech Genius with These Mind-Blowing Computer Science Engineering Courses!

computer Science Engineering encompasses a vast field that combines elements of both computer science and engineering principles. With rapid advancements in technology, professionals specializing in this field are now in high demand across various industries. By pursuing a computer science engineering course, you can unlock a world of opportunities and unleash your inner tech genius. In this article, we will explore some of the most remarkable courses that can help you embark on a successful career in this exciting field.

1. Introduction to computer Science

If you’re new to the world of computer science and engineering, an introductory course can provide you with a strong foundation. This course typically covers the basics of programming and software development, offering an overview of various programming languages, algorithms, and data structures. IT is an excellent starting point to gain hands-on experience and learn the fundamentals of computer science.

For example, Harvard University offers a popular introductory computer science course, CS50, which is available online for free. IT provides an immersive learning experience with interactive lectures, problem sets, and programming assignments. This course can be an ideal choice for beginners who want to dive into the world of computer science engineering.

2. Machine Learning and Artificial Intelligence

Machine learning and artificial intelligence are rapidly evolving fields that have revolutionized various industries, including healthcare, finance, and transportation. By enrolling in a course focused on machine learning and AI, you can develop the skills necessary to build intelligent systems and algorithms.

A popular example of such a course is Stanford University’s CS229: Machine Learning. This course covers various topics, including supervised learning, unsupervised learning, and deep learning. By the end of the course, you will be equipped with the knowledge and expertise to design and implement machine learning solutions.

3. Data Science and Analytics

In today’s data-driven world, the ability to analyze and interpret large sets of data is highly valued. A course in data science and analytics can enable you to extract meaningful insights from complex data and make data-driven decisions. This field combines elements of mathematics, statistics, and computing to uncover patterns and trends.

One notable example of a data science course is the “Data Science and Machine Learning Bootcamp with R” offered by Udemy. This comprehensive course covers a wide range of topics, including data manipulation, data visualization, and predictive modeling. By completing this course, you will gain the skills required to excel in the field of data science.

4. Cybersecurity

As digital threats become more prevalent, the importance of cybersecurity grows exponentially. With a course in cybersecurity, you can develop the knowledge and skills needed to protect computer systems and networks from malicious attacks.

Carnegie Mellon University offers a highly regarded course in cybersecurity, called “Introduction to computer Security.” This course delves into topics such as access control, cryptography, and network security. By understanding the intricacies of cybersecurity, you can contribute to safeguarding valuable information and preventing cybercrime.

5. software Engineering

software engineering focuses on the development and maintenance of software systems. By enrolling in a software engineering course, you can learn how to design, develop, and test high-quality software applications that meet specific requirements.

Stanford University offers a comprehensive software engineering course named “software Engineering for SaaS.” This course covers essential concepts such as software design patterns, agile development, and quality assurance. By completing this course, you will have a strong foundation in software engineering principles and practices.

Conclusion

In today’s technology-driven world, computer science engineering offers numerous opportunities for aspiring tech geniuses. By taking the right courses, you can develop a diverse skill set that opens doors to exciting careers in artificial intelligence, data science, cybersecurity, software development, and more.

Whether you’re a beginner or an experienced professional, investing time in learning new computer science engineering skills can significantly enhance your career prospects. From introductory courses to specialized programs, there are options available for individuals with varying levels of expertise.

Unlock your inner tech genius and embark on a journey of continuous learning and growth with these mind-blowing computer science engineering courses!

FAQs

1. Are these courses suitable for beginners?

Yes, there are courses specifically designed for beginners, such as introductory computer science courses. These courses provide a solid foundation for individuals who are new to the field.

2. How long does IT take to complete these courses?

The duration of these courses varies depending on the complexity and depth of the content. Some introductory courses can be completed in a few weeks, while more advanced courses may take several months.

3. Can I pursue these courses online?

Absolutely! Many prestigious universities and online platforms offer these courses online, allowing you to learn at your own pace and from the comfort of your home.

4. What are the career prospects in computer science engineering?

The demand for computer science engineering professionals is high across various industries. Graduates can pursue careers as software engineers, data scientists, machine learning specialists, cybersecurity analysts, and more.

5. Are there any prerequisites for these courses?

Prerequisites vary depending on the course. Introductory courses usually don’t require any prior knowledge. However, more advanced courses might have prerequisites, such as programming experience or a background in mathematics.